简单学量化pandas的应用36读取csv文件10

前面我们学习了read_csv函数的skiprows参数,作用是需要忽略的行数(从数据表开头算起)。今天我们学习skipfooter参数,这个参数和skiprows作用相似,也是指定需要忽略的行数,但是这个行数是从表尾算起的。这个参数默认为None,就是不跳过。

适用的情况为:一些准备读入的数据表,原本是从某些系统中导出的,在导出时,末尾有日期或制表人等信息,而我们做数据分析的时候并不需要这些无关数据,于是,我们在读入数据表的时候就设置skipfooter参数,跳过无关行。

下面进行举例,先读入一个表格:

import pandas as pd
df=pd.read_csv("test.csv")
df

返回:

简单学量化pandas的应用36读取csv文件10

这个数据表的最后一行的信息(日期、制表等)不是我们所需要的,于是,我们在读入时将这一行跳过(skipfooter=1):

import pandas as pd
df=pd.read_csv("test.csv",skipfooter=1)
df

返回:

简单学量化pandas的应用36读取csv文件10

这才是我们需要的数据表。

发布者:股市刺客,转载请注明出处:https://www.95sca.cn/archives/74899
站内所有文章皆来自网络转载或读者投稿,请勿用于商业用途。如有侵权、不妥之处,请联系站长并出示版权证明以便删除。敬请谅解!

(0)
股市刺客的头像股市刺客
上一篇 2024 年 7 月 11 日
下一篇 2024 年 7 月 11 日

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注